The new behavior --- channel hold, but not site hold --- does not work well on systems where calls are not often carried on more than one site. For example, I monitor TxWARN, RR system 4563. I can hear many sites well from my location, and I scan 5 of them. But TxWARN has 80K users, so it is configured so as to not carry calls on multiple sites unless it's really necessary.

The result is that when I enter Channel Hold, the scanner now spends a second or two on each of the [for me five] sites that I'm scanning, only one of which is likely carrying the call, before rotating back to the only site where the call is taking place; ergo, I miss most or all of the conversation.

Any chance of getting a setting to flip Channel Hold between the new "Channel Only Hold" behavior and the old "Channel and Site Hold" behavior?

Do a site hold if you want to hold on a site. The old behavior held on whatever site was being scanned when you pressed channel hold, and wasn't always the site that carried the talkgroup being held.
